which is a vector quantity, speed or velocity? defend your answer.

Speed is the distance traveled divided by the time it took to travel this distance. Velocity is the change in position divided by the time of travel. Velocity only depends on the starting and ending point but the speed depends on the path. Speed is a scalar quantity (the distance per time ratio) and velocity is a vector quantuty, because it is defined also with its direction.
